Hiking around Le Lac-D'Issarlès provides access to unique volcanic landscapes and diverse natural features. The region is centered around Lac d'Issarlès, a deep maar crater lake formed by volcanic activity, situated at an altitude of about 1,000 meters. The terrain features ancient volcanoes known as "sucs," basaltic flows, and forests of coniferous and deciduous trees, offering varied elevations and scenery for hikers.

Frequently Asked Questions

What kind of landscapes can I expect to see while hiking around Le Lac-D'Issarlès?

Le Lac-D'Issarlès is renowned for its unique volcanic landscapes. You'll encounter the deep maar crater lake itself, ancient volcanoes known as 'sucs,' dramatic basaltic flows, and extensive forests of coniferous and deciduous trees. The terrain offers varied elevations and stunning views of the Massif Central.

Are there any easy, family-friendly hiking options around the lake?

Yes, the area offers several easy routes suitable for families. The most popular is the Tour of Lac d’Issarlès, an easy 3.9 km (2.4 miles) loop that is flat and shaded, perfect for a leisurely stroll. This path is ideal for all ages and typically takes just over an hour.

Can I find circular hiking routes in Le Lac-D'Issarlès?

Many of the trails in the region are circular, allowing you to start and end at the same point. Besides the easy lake circuit, a moderate option is the Lac d’Issarlès loop from Le Lac-d'Issarlès, which covers 8.5 km (5.3 miles) through varied terrain.

Are there any challenging hikes for experienced trekkers?

Absolutely. For a more demanding experience, consider the Suc de Cherchemuse – Lac d’Issarlès loop from Le Lac-d'Issarlès. This difficult 13.5 km (8.4 miles) trail ascends an ancient volcano, offering panoramic views of the lake and surrounding peaks. Another challenging option is the Lake Issarlès – Lac d’Issarlès loop from Le Lac-d'Issarlès, a 15.8 km (9.8 miles) difficult route.

What are some notable natural features or landmarks to look out for on the trails?

Beyond the stunning Lac d’Issarlès itself, hikers can explore ancient volcanoes like the Suc de la Lauzière, and enjoy views of the Mount Gerbier de Jonc, which is the source of the Loire River. The region also features picturesque pools, waterfalls, and basalt cliffs, particularly along the Wild Loire at Issarlès trail.
